EMERGENCY - You Must Get It Right, When Things Go Wrong! How much time does a pilot have when experiencing an emergency? For some emergencies, you must be spring-loaded and react without hesitation. For others, you may have ample time to mitigate the cause or react to the consequences. How you perceive the emergent situation and react appropriately may depend on your level of experience as well as the recency of training. Maintaining aircraft control is tantamount to survival during an emergency, and your skills as Pilot In Command may be stressed to the maximum. However, asking for ATC's help will also be crucial to a successful outcome. Come join the discussion with your fellow aviators for a review of emergencies. This seminar will offer 1 Knowledge Credit for your WINGS phase and will serve as the monthly IMC Club meeting. Your knowledge & experience is valuable to your fellow airmen/women; please participate and share your knowledge so we all become safer aviators.
